Right now students are facing unprecedented financial pressures, and these soaring costs can be a real barrier to coming to university, and may prevent them from completing their studies.

Recent analysis by dataHE showed an unprecedented fall in university entrance rates for under-represented groups, and these groups are also less likely to complete their studies (Office for Students). A report by the Students’ Union has also indicated that nearly two thirds of our students have considered leaving Canterbury Christ Church University because of the cost-of-living crisis.

This is why, with your help, we have introduced a series of Futures scholarships aimed at supporting new and existing students with £5,000 a year for each year of their study.
